Social Work Teachers, Postsecondary Salary in Texas

According to the latest U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ics data, the median annual wage for Social Work Teachers, Postsecondary in Texas is $83,440. BLS estimates approximately 90 people work in this occupation in Texas. Texas is 7.6% above the national median ($77,570).

Salary Distribution

Not everyone earns the median. Percentile wages show the range of pay within this occupation.

PercentileAnnual wageHourly wage
10th percentile$40,340Not available
25th percentile$70,090Not available
Median (50th)$83,440Not available
75th percentile$104,270Not available
90th percentile$135,490Not available

Cost-of-Living Adjusted Salary

Texas’s regional price level is below the national average (index 97.057, where 100 = U.S. average). Adjusted for that, the median salary has the purchasing power of $85,970 at the national price level.

This is a Career Atlas USA calculation based on BLS wage data and BEA Regional Price Parities. It is not a separate BLS wage estimate. Wage data: May 2025. Cost-of-living data: 2024.
